Skip to content
This repository has been archived by the owner on Jan 24, 2024. It is now read-only.

Commit

Permalink
fix some imports. add dependencies
Browse files Browse the repository at this point in the history
  • Loading branch information
llazzaro committed May 1, 2015
1 parent 6db59d2 commit 2754a62
Show file tree
Hide file tree
Showing 4 changed files with 13 additions and 10 deletions.
7 changes: 4 additions & 3 deletions analyzer/backtest/stateSaver/sqlSaver.py
Expand Up @@ -3,11 +3,12 @@
@author: ppa
'''
from sqlalchemy.ext.declarative import declarative_base
from sqlalchemy import Table, Column, Integer, String, create_engine, MetaData, and_, select

from pyStock.models import Order
from analyzer.backtest.stateSaver import StateSaver
from analyzer.model import Order

from sqlalchemy import Table, Column, Integer, String, create_engine, MetaData, and_, select
from sqlalchemy.ext.declarative import declarative_base

from analyzer.backtest.constant import (
STATE_SAVER_HOLDING_VALUE,
Expand Down
10 changes: 5 additions & 5 deletions analyzer/backtest/tickSubscriber/strategies/strategyFactory.py
Expand Up @@ -4,11 +4,11 @@
@author: ppa
'''

from analyzer.backtest.tickSubscriber.strategies.periodStrategy import PeriodStrategy
from analyzer.backtest.tickSubscriber.strategies.smaStrategy import SMAStrategy
from analyzer.backtest.tickSubscriber.strategies.smaPortfolioStrategy import SMAPortfolioStrategy
from analyzer.backtest.tickSubscriber.strategies.zscorePortfolioStrategy import ZscorePortfolioStrategy
from analyzer.backtest.tickSubscriber.strategies.zscoreMomentumPortfolioStrategy import ZscoreMomentumPortfolioStrategy
from analyzerstrategies.periodStrategy import PeriodStrategy
from analyzerstrategies.smaStrategy import SMAStrategy
from analyzerstrategies.smaPortfolioStrategy import SMAPortfolioStrategy
from analyzerstrategies.zscorePortfolioStrategy import ZscorePortfolioStrategy
from analyzerstrategies.zscoreMomentumPortfolioStrategy import ZscoreMomentumPortfolioStrategy

from analyzer.lib.errors import Errors, UfException

Expand Down
2 changes: 1 addition & 1 deletion examples/backTester.py
Expand Up @@ -3,7 +3,7 @@
@author: ppa
'''
from analyzer.module.backTester import BackTester
from analyzer.module.backtester import BackTester

if __name__ == "__main__":

Expand Down
4 changes: 3 additions & 1 deletion setup.py
Expand Up @@ -27,7 +27,9 @@
'pandas',
'xlwt',
'xlrd',
'matplotlib>=1.1.0'
'matplotlib>=1.1.0',
'analyzerdam>=0.1.0',
'analyzerstrategies>=0.1.0'
],
packages=['analyzer'],
include_package_data=True,
Expand Down

0 comments on commit 2754a62

Please sign in to comment.